Home
/
Educational resources
/
Binary options intro
/

Decimal to binary conversion explained

Decimal to Binary Conversion Explained

By

Henry Morgan

8 May 2026, 12:00 am

Edited By

Henry Morgan

11 minutes of reading

Launch

Decimal to binary conversion is a fundamental concept in computing and digital electronics. In Pakistan, professionals dealing with financial data or digital systems often rely on understanding how numbers transform between these two systems. While decimal refers to the base-10 number system we use daily, binary operates in base-2, using only zeroes and ones.

Why binary matters: Computers and digital devices interpret data in binary form. This means every number you see on a screen has a hidden binary representation within the device’s processor. Traders and financial analysts might not deal with binary daily, but knowing this foundation helps when using specialised software or hardware where binary calculations happen behind the scenes.

Table showcasing decimal numbers alongside their binary equivalents for easy comparison
top

The Basics of Decimal and Binary

  • Decimal system uses ten digits: 0 to 9.

  • Binary system uses two digits: 0 and 1.

Every decimal number can be represented precisely in binary. This is done by expressing the number as a sum of powers of 2.

Understanding this conversion makes it easier to grasp how digital calculators and computing devices work.

Step-by-step Approach

For example, converting decimal number 13 to binary involves dividing it by 2 repeatedly and noting the remainders:

  1. 13 ÷ 2 = 6 remainder 1

  2. 6 ÷ 2 = 3 remainder 0

  3. 3 ÷ 2 = 1 remainder 1

  4. 1 ÷ 2 = 0 remainder 1

Writing the remainders in reverse order gives 1101 in binary.

This method is straightforward and practical for anyone familiar with basic division.

Practical Application in Pakistan

Many digital systems, including ATM machines and mobile banking apps like JazzCash or Easypaisa, internally operate on binary data. Having a clear grasp of decimal to binary conversion can aid traders analysing technical systems or educators explaining computing concepts to students preparing for exams such as ICS or engineering entries.

Understanding these basics builds a strong foundation for more complex topics like digital signal processing or computer programming.

Try converting simple numbers yourself to get comfortable, such as:

  • Rs 5 to binary

  • Rs 12 to binary

This practice will make the learning curve smoother when dealing with technical tools that require binary input or interpretation.

The Importance of in Computing

Computers rely heavily on binary numbers because they provide a simple, reliable method for processing and storing data. At the heart of all digital technology lies the binary system, which uses only two states: 0 and 1. This simplicity allows electronic circuits to easily represent these two states as off/on or low/high voltage signals, which makes them less prone to errors caused by electrical noise or fluctuations.

Binary numbers form the foundation of all computer operations, enabling everything from basic calculations to complex algorithms.

Why Computers Use Binary

Unlike humans, who find it natural to work with decimal numbers based on ten digits (0 to 9), computers find decimal complicated to handle electronically. The binary system aligns perfectly with how hardware works – switches and transistors can be either closed or open. This binary logic makes processing faster and more efficient. For example, when you save a photo on your smartphone, it is actually stored as a long chain of binary digits rather than decimal numbers.

Understanding Decimal and Binary Systems

Definition of Decimal Numbers

Decimal numbers are the standard counting system we use daily. It is a base-10 system, meaning it includes ten separate digits from 0 to 9. Each place value in a decimal number corresponds to powers of ten. For instance, the number 453 represents (4 × 10²) + (5 × 10¹) + (3 × 10⁰). This system is intuitive because it reflects the way humans learn to count using fingers. In Pakistan, whether you’re counting money in rupees or measuring distances in kilometres, decimal numbers are almost always used.

Definition of Binary Numbers

Binary numbers, on the other hand, operate in base 2 and use only the digits 0 and 1. Each bit (binary digit) represents an increasing power of two, starting from the right. For example, the binary number 1011 equals (1 × 2³) + (0 × 2²) + (1 × 2¹) + (1 × 2⁰), which is 11 in decimal. Binary plays a practical role beyond computing, too – from simple digital clocks to complex robotics in factories.

Base Differences Between Decimal and Binary

Diagram illustrating the conversion of a decimal number into binary digits using division by two
top

The base difference is key to understanding why conversion between these two systems is necessary. Decimal is base 10, while binary is base 2. This means decimal numbers use ten distinct digits whereas binary uses just two. This base difference affects how numbers are represented and calculated. For example, the decimal number 20 is written as 10100 in binary, which looks quite different but represents the same quantity. For Pakistani students or professionals working with computers or embedded electronics, mastering this conversion is essential to grasp underlying digital processes.

Understanding these basics sets a strong foundation for converting decimal numbers into binary form effectively, which is critical for anyone dealing with computing or digital electronics today.

Basic Method to Convert Decimal to Binary

Converting decimal numbers to binary is a fundamental skill, especially for those working in computing and digital electronics. Understanding the basic methods not only helps clarify how computers store and process data but also aids practical tasks like programming or troubleshooting hardware. Two widely used techniques are Repeated Division by Two and Using Subtraction of Powers of Two. Both give a clear path from our familiar decimal system to the binary world without complicated tools.

Repeated Division by Two

Process Overview

This method involves dividing the decimal number repeatedly by two and keeping track of the remainders. Since binary is base 2, this process fits naturally: each division step determines whether the number is odd or even, represented by 1 or 0. By doing this until the quotient becomes zero, every original decimal number is broken down into binary digits, or bits.

Handling Remainders

Whenever you divide by two, the remainder is either 0 or 1; these become the binary digits starting from the least significant bit (rightmost). Rather than just a mechanical step, considering these remainders helps avoid errors and highlights the nature of binary as alternating 0s and 1s depending on the number's parity.

Example Conversion

Take decimal 19 for example. Dividing 19 by 2 gives quotient 9 and remainder 1 (binary digit). Next, 9 divided by 2 is 4 remainder 1. Continue: 4 ÷ 2 = 2 remainder 0, 2 ÷ 2 = 1 remainder 0, and finally, 1 ÷ 2 = 0 remainder 1. Reading remainders bottom-up gives binary 10011. This step-by-step reflects practical binary conversion used in many programming exercises and hardware calculations.

Using Subtraction of Powers of Two

Concept Explanation

Binary numbers are sums of powers of two (1, 2, 4, 8, 16, and so on). This method identifies which powers of two fit into the decimal number. By subtracting the largest power first and marking a 1 in that binary position, you gradually build the binary representation. This approach reveals the place-value nature of binary, much like how decimal depends on powers of ten.

Step-by-Step Approach

Start with the highest power of two less than or equal to the decimal number. Mark a binary digit '1' there and subtract that power from your number. Move to the next lower power, writing '0' if it can't fit or '1' if it can, subtracting as you go. Repeat until you reach the smallest power (2^0).

Worked Example

For decimal 19, the largest power of two is 16 (2^4). Mark 1 and subtract 16 to get 3. Next power, 8 (2^3), is too big for 3, so mark 0. Then 4 (2^2) is still too big; mark 0. Next, 2 (2^1) fits into 3, so mark 1, subtract 2 leaving 1. Finally, 1 (2^0) fits exactly, mark 1. The binary string reads 10011, matching the repeated division result.

Both methods are efficient and reliable for converting decimal to binary manually. Traders and analysts dealing with digital systems, especially those in IT education or embedded electronics in Pakistan, benefit greatly by mastering these techniques for better understanding of data processing and programming logic.

Converting Decimal Fractions to Binary

Converting decimal fractions to binary is vital for dealing with values that aren't whole numbers, which happens often in finance and tech fields. Many real-world numbers, such as currency exchange rates or interest percentages, require precise fractional representation. Without converting these fractions correctly, calculations in digital systems or analytical tools may lose accuracy, impacting decisions.

Method of Multiplying by Two

Procedure Description

The multiplying-by-two method is the standard way to convert decimal fractions (numbers less than one) into binary. You take the fractional part and multiply it by 2. If the result is 1 or greater, note down a binary 1 and subtract 1 from the result. If less than 1, note down a binary 0. Then repeat the process with the new fractional part. Continue until the fraction reaches zero or you achieve desired precision.

This method is practical because it mirrors how computers handle fractions internally, using binary fractional bits. It's especially important when converting financial numbers in trading software or risk modelling that require binary input for digital computations.

Dealing with Recurring Results

Sometimes this method leads to recurring binary fractions. Like how 1/3 repeats endlessly in decimal (0.333), some decimal fractions cannot be exactly represented in binary. When this happens, you must decide how many bits of accuracy to keep. Stopping too early leads to rounding errors, while going too far causes unnecessary computations.

In financial analysis and algorithmic trading systems, this balance is key. Slight rounding can affect rates or probabilities if you're not careful. So, it's common to limit binary fraction length based on acceptable error margins.

Illustrative Examples

Suppose you want to convert 0.625 to binary. Multiply by 2: 0.625 × 2 = 1.25, write down 1. Take 0.25, multiply by 2: 0.25 × 2 = 0.5, write down 0. Next, 0.5 × 2 = 1.0, write down 1. Thus, 0.625 in binary is 0.101.

For a recurring case, try 0.1 decimal: 0.1 × 2 = 0.2 (write 0), 0.2 × 2 = 0.4 (write 0), 0.4 × 2 = 0.8 (write 0), 0.8 × 2 = 1.6 (write 1), 0.6 × 2 = 1.2 (write 1), and so on. The pattern of digits repeats endlessly, so you approximate it to a certain binary length depending on your needs.

Understanding and applying the multiplying-by-two method ensures that fractional decimal numbers are accurately translated into binary, essential for precision in computing and financial calculations.

This approach helps you handle decimal fractions systematically, supporting clearer analysis and better decision-making in investment or technical settings.

Practical Tips and Common Pitfalls

When converting decimal numbers to binary, practical tips help prevent common mistakes and improve speed. This skill is particularly useful for traders and analysts dealing with computer programming or financial algorithms. Understanding pitfalls early on can save time and reduce frustration, especially when debugging code.

Avoiding Calculation Errors

Calculation errors often arise from mismanaging division remainders or incorrect bit placement. For example, while using the repeated division by two method, forgetting to record the last remainder or mixing the order of bits can give the wrong binary number. To avoid this, always write down each remainder as you divide, then reverse the whole sequence at the end.

Another common mistake occurs when handling decimal fractions. Multiplying fractional parts by two repeatedly may lead to recurring decimals. If you stop too soon, the binary approximation is incomplete; if you go too far, it wastes time. Limiting the number of digits to about eight after the point strikes a good balance for typical applications.

Cross-check your results by converting the binary back to decimal. This simple verification catches many calculation errors before they cause trouble in your programs or analyses.

Recognising Patterns in Binary Numbers

Spotting binary patterns can simplify conversions and speed up calculations. For instance, binary numbers ending with one indicate an odd decimal number, while those ending in zero are even. Such quick checks help validate your work in financial modelling or when programming algorithms dealing with data flags.

Repeated binary sequences often correspond to specific powers of two. For example, the binary number 1000 is 8 in decimal, reflecting 2³. Recognising these helps you break down larger numbers efficiently during conversion.

Moreover, strings of continuous ones in binary, such as 111, equal one less than the next power of two (in this case, 7). Understanding this pattern aids in error-checking and estimating values at a glance.

Practical experience with these patterns can greatly reduce errors and increase confidence when working with binary numbers in everyday tasks, from coding to numeric analysis.

In sum, clear recording methods, verification through reverse conversion, and spotting binary patterns are essential practices. Keeping these tips in mind smooths the way for accurate and efficient decimal to binary conversion, especially in the dynamic fields of finance and education within Pakistan's growing tech sectors.

Applications of Decimal to Binary Conversion

Decimal to binary conversion forms the backbone of modern digital technology. Understanding how to translate numbers between these systems allows professionals in various fields—especially computing and electronics—to handle data efficiently and accurately. This section highlights how these conversions impact computer programming, electronics design, and Pakistan's IT education and industry landscape.

Importance in Computer Programming and Electronics

Binary numbers serve as the fundamental language for computers and electronic devices. Every piece of software, from a simple calculator app to complex financial trading platforms, operates through binary-coded instructions. Programmers often need to convert decimal values—like user input or price data—into binary to perform calculations or interact with hardware.

For instance, embedded systems in Pakistan’s telecommunications equipment rely heavily on binary conversion for functioning properly. Whether it's managing signals in Jazz's mobile towers or processing data packets for Careem, the binary system ensures precise communication between devices.

In electronics, binary helps in designing circuits and microcontrollers. Digital signals represent voltage levels as 0s and 1s to control hardware components. This is crucial in automotive electronics or even home automation systems gaining popularity in Pakistan’s urban areas.

"Mastering decimal to binary conversion is not just academic—it’s essential for developing reliable software and hardware that powers everyday technology."

Use in Pakistan’s IT Education and Industry

Pakistan's IT education system increasingly focuses on teaching binary concepts early on, especially in computer science and engineering courses. Students preparing for exams like the National University of Sciences and Technology (NUST) entry tests or ECAT gain an edge by mastering these conversions. Universities frequently include related programming assignments that require converting decimal inputs into binary for algorithm implementation.

On the industrial side, companies such as Systems Limited and Netsol Technologies employ developers proficient in binary logic for software localisation and system optimisation. Startups also use this knowledge to develop efficient applications that handle data securely and speedily.

Moreover, as Pakistan expands its digital infrastructure, especially through CPEC (China-Pakistan Economic Corridor) projects involving tech transfer, binary literacy becomes integral to workforce readiness. From software firms to electronics manufacturing units, understanding binary conversions speeds troubleshooting and enhances product quality.

To sum up, decimal to binary conversion isn't just a technical skill but a practical requirement fueling Pakistan's growing IT sector and electronics industries. Professionals and students who grasp this concept can expect smoother communication with digital systems and better career prospects.

FAQ

Similar Articles

Understanding Binary to Decimal Conversion

Understanding Binary to Decimal Conversion

Convert binary to decimal easily 🧮! Learn step-by-step methods, real examples, and avoid common mistakes. Perfect for students and professionals in Pakistan 🇵🇰.

How to Convert Decimal Numbers to Binary

How to Convert Decimal Numbers to Binary

Learn how to convert decimal numbers to binary with clear steps, practical examples, and tips 🔢. Ideal for students and professionals in computer science and digital electronics.

How to Convert Decimal Numbers to Binary

How to Convert Decimal Numbers to Binary

Learn how to convert decimal numbers to binary step-by-step with clear examples, tips to avoid common errors, and practical digital tools 🧮💻 Ideal for students & pros.

4.7/5

Based on 12 reviews